What is a Free Trial Hosting Service?

A Free Trial Hosting Service is a hosting plan offered by web hosting companies that allows users to use their services for a limited period without paying upfront. Typically, the trial period lasts anywhere from 7 days to 30 days, depending on the provider.

During this time, users can create a website, test server performance, explore control panels, and evaluate customer support. Once the trial ends, users can decide whether to upgrade to a paid hosting plan or discontinue the service.

This approach benefits both beginners and experienced developers who want to test hosting infrastructure before investing money.

Features to Look for in a Free Trial Hosting Service

Not all free trial hosting services offer the same features. When choosing a hosting provider, it is important to evaluate certain key elements.

1. Trial Duration

Some hosting providers offer a 7-day trial while others provide a full 30-day testing period. Longer trials give users more time to properly evaluate the service.

2. Full Feature Access

The best Free Trial Hosting Service provides access to the same features available in paid plans. This includes storage, bandwidth, databases, and email accounts.

3. No Credit Card Requirement

Some providers ask for credit card details before activating a free trial. While this is common, many users prefer hosting companies that allow trials without requiring payment information.

4. Easy Website Installation

Look for hosting services that provide one-click installers for popular platforms such as WordPress, Joomla, or Drupal.

5. Reliable Server Performance

A free trial should allow you to monitor server speed, uptime, and overall hosting reliability.

Popular Types of Hosting Available with Free Trials

Many hosting companies offer free trials for different types of hosting plans.

Shared Hosting

Shared hosting is the most common option for beginners. Multiple websites share the same server resources, making it affordable and easy to manage.

VPS Hosting

Virtual Private Server (VPS) hosting offers more power and flexibility than shared hosting. Some providers offer limited-time free trials for VPS plans.

Cloud Hosting

Cloud hosting uses multiple servers to ensure reliability and scalability. A free trial allows users to test cloud performance before upgrading.

WordPress Hosting

Managed WordPress hosting is designed specifically for WordPress websites. Some providers offer free trials to showcase optimized speed and security features.

Limitations of Free Trial Hosting Services

Although a Free Trial Hosting Service provides many advantages, it also has some limitations.

Limited Resources

Free trials may offer limited storage, bandwidth, or server resources compared to paid plans.

Short Testing Period

Some providers only offer a short trial period, which might not be enough to fully evaluate performance.

Restricted Features

Certain advanced features such as premium backups, dedicated IP addresses, or advanced security tools may only be available in paid plans.

Despite these limitations, free trials remain one of the best ways to test hosting services before purchasing.
